如何为Web3提供算力:深入探索去中心化计算的未
引言
随着区块链及去中心化技术的发展,Web3作为互联网的未来形态逐渐走进大众视野。Web3不仅仅是对数字资产和身份的管理,它的核心思想在于通过去中心化的方法重塑数据的拥有权和使用权。在这一过程中,算力的提供成为了Web3生态系统中的核心组成部分。算力,简单来说,就是计算机在单位时间内可以完成的计算量。在Web3环境中,如何有效地提供和利用算力,成为了开发者、企业及用户最为关心的话题之一。
Web3算力的概念与重要性
首先,我们需要明确什么是Web3算力。Web3算力主要是指在由区块链等去中心化技术驱动的网络中,所有参与者所提供的计算资源。这些计算资源不仅包括传统的计算能力,还涵盖了存储、网络带宽等。Web3的算力提供更加依赖于参与者的合作与协作,反映的是一个去中心化的经济体。
在Web3中,算力的重要性体现在多个方面。首先,它是区块链网络安全性的基石。许多区块链采用工作量证明(PoW)等共识机制,这要求参与者提供算力来挖掘区块,在保护网络的稳定性与安全性上发挥重要作用。其次,增强算力可以提高网络的处理能力,支持更多的智能合约和去中心化应用(DApps)。最后,在去中心化金融(DeFi)、非同质化代币(NFT)等新兴领域,算力的提供能够促进创新与发展,使得用户和开发者能够获取更高的价值。
如何为Web3提供算力
为了为Web3提供算力,我们可以从多个方面入手。这些方面包括个人算力贡献、构建算力市场、利用去中心化云计算平台等。
1. 个人算力贡献
个人用户可以通过参与挖矿活动、运行节点等方式直接贡献算力。挖矿是通过解算复杂数学问题获取加密货币的过程。用户可以选择购买专业的挖矿设备,如ASIC矿机,或者利用自己的计算机进行挖矿。此外,用户还可以选择成为全节点或轻节点,参与维护区块链网络的稳定性和安全性。
2. 构建算力市场
算力市场的构建是Web3生态系统发展的必然趋势。用户可以在这一市场中买卖算力。通过智能合约技术,算力的交易可以实现去中心化,确保交易的透明性和安全性。用户可以根据需求灵活调配资源,这是去中心化经济体的重要特征之一。
3. 利用去中心化云计算平台
近年来,去中心化云计算平台如Filecoin、Akash等逐渐崛起,这些平台允许用户将自己的闲置计算资源出租给他人。在这些平台上,用户可以通过简单的操作将算力资源直接提供给想要使用这些资源的开发者和企业。这种方式不仅提高了资源的使用效率,也为提供算力的用户创造了经济收益。
Web3算力的技术架构
Web3算力的技术架构复杂而庞大,涉及到多个技术层面,包括区块链技术、去中心化网络、智能合约等。
1. 区块链技术
区块链技术是Web3算力的支柱,它通过去中心化的方式确保数据的不可篡改性和透明性。在许多公链中,算力的提供与代币的发行、交易密切相关,确保系统内的经济模型合理且可持续。
2. 去中心化网络
去中心化网络为算力的提供提供了基础设施支持。通过P2P(点对点)技术,用户可以直接连接和共享资源。这样的网络结构使得算力提供更加灵活与高效,确保了资源的最大化利用。
3. 智能合约
智能合约是Web3生态中不可或缺的一部分,它为算力的交易、管理和执行提供了自动化的解决方案。通过编写智能合约,用户可以设定条件,实现算力的自主交易。这种机制不仅提升了效率,也降低了交易成本。
Web3算力的经济模式与潜在收益
随着Web3生态的不断发展,算力的经济模式逐渐演变,用户通过提供算力获得收益的方式也愈加多样化。
1. 挖矿收益
传统的算力提供方式主要是通过挖矿获得加密货币的奖励。虽然市场波动大,但仍然是许多用户选择的重要途径。不同的挖矿项目有不同的收益模型,用户在选择时应详细研究,找到适合自己的项目。
2. 算力租赁
随着算力市场的不断成熟,用户可以将多余的算力出租,从中获得经济回报。通过去中心化的算力租赁平台,用户可以轻松将资源放在市场上,等待需要租用算力的用户选择自己。
3. 参与DeFi协议
在去中心化金融(DeFi)领域,算力的提供也成为了一种获得收益的新方式。例如,用户可以将算力作为抵押物参与流动性挖矿,从中获得代币奖励。这种新形式的收益模式为用户打开了新的财务机会。
Web3算力的挑战与未来方向
尽管Web3算力的发展前景广阔,但依然面临诸多挑战,包括技术壁垒、市场需求、生态系统的健全等。
1. 技术壁垒
Web3的算力提供需要一定的技术背景,很多用户对区块链、智能合约等技术不够了解,这使得他们在参与时可能遇到障碍。如何提高用户的技术水平,让更多的人能够参与到Web3算力的提供中,成为重要的课题。
2. 市场需求
虽然Web3的需求逐渐上升,但在算力提供的市场上仍缺乏有效的需求侧推动。需要更多的去中心化应用及项目激活市场,使得算力的需求得到释放。
3. 生态系统的健全
Web3生态系统的完整性直接影响到算力的提供。一方面,需要多种类型的应用落地,另一方面,支持资本、技术、用户参与形成良性循环,才能构建更加健康的Web3算力生态。
可能相关的问题
1. Web3算力与传统云计算有什么区别?
Web3算力与传统云计算在数据管理、架构设计、用户权限等多个方面有着本质区别。首先,传统云计算主要依赖集中式的数据中心,而Web3则通过去中心化网络让用户控制自己的数据和算力。其次,Web3的算力通常由多方参与者共同提供,形成强大的网络效应,而传统云计算的资源则是由少数大型公司主导。因此,在数据安全性、权限管理及资源利用上,两者存在显著差异。
2. 在Web3中,如何保障算力的安全性?
安全性是Web3算力提供至关重要的因素。为确保算力的安全,可以采取多种措施,包括使用共识机制加强数据验证、防止双重支付,以及定期审计和监控算力提供环节。此外,运营去中心化身份体系,确保每一次算力交易的参与者都是可信的,也能够显著提高安全性。
3. Web3的算力市场会如何发展?
Web3的算力市场未来发展潜力巨大,尤其是随着更多DApps的上线,市场需求将不断增长。此外,去中心化交易系统及智能合约将为市场的透明性和安全性提供支持。未来,用户将享有更多自主权,能够根据自身情况选择合适的算力提供方式,从而扩大市场的参与度。
4. 提高算力提供效率的技术方案有哪些?
提高算力提供效率的技术方案主要包括对网络架构的、算力共享模型的创新、算法的提升等。例如,引入边缘计算技术,以便更好地利用分散于各个节点的计算资源。此外,采用动态定价模型在供需变化时及时调整,从而实现算力的最优配置也是一个有效的方案。
5. Web3算力的合规问题该如何解决?
Web3算力的合规性是保护参与者合法权益的重要保证。针对这一问题,开发者需依照当地法律法规监管算力交易,明确用户权利及义务。此外,利用区块链技术的透明性,确保所有参与者都能平等获取信息,从而降低合规风险。
随着对Web3及其算力提供的探讨不断深入,我们可以清晰地认识到Web3算力不仅是技术的变革,它还代表了一种经济模式的转变。未来,去中心化的算力经济将为用户带来更多的自主权和收益机会,同时推动整个互联网的演变与发展。